Complete Setup Guide
Location Evaluation and Foundation Leveling
Prior to any above-ground pool installation, a thorough site assessment ensures your yard is ready. Professional pool leveling removes unevenness to prevent water imbalance. This phase includes checking drainage, all critical for efficient maintenance. Skipping this step risks costly repairs down the line.
- Designate a stable area away from roots
- Excavate sod, rocks, and underground hazards
- Use sand or padding for a smooth foundation
- Double-check level with a professional gauge
Building the Support Walls
Adhering to the manufacturer’s instructions is key when assembling the pool structure. Whether you’re working with durable steel wall pools, each component must be tightly fastened to avoid misalignment. Licensed installers use torque wrenches to ensure every bolt, brace, and panel is perfectly placed for long-lasting durability.
Water Flow Pump Configuration
The pump setup is the engine of your above-ground pool. Proper hose routing ensures safe water and prevents algae buildup. Installers connect the filter to the return jet, then test for leaks. Don’t forget to stock up on above-ground pool accessories to maintain balance after launch.
- Install the sand filter based on your preference
- Test the pump before full operation
- Include a energy-saving module for efficiency
- Plan routine cleaning and backwashing
Final Inspection and Filling Process
Following assembly and plumbing, a comprehensive review confirms everything is aligned. This includes verifying the wall stability and ensuring all safety features are in place. Then comes the fun part—water filling. Fill slowly while adjusting the liner to prevent wrinkles. Once full, begin chemical balancing immediately to make it sanitized.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Routine Maintenance for Healthy Pool Use
Staying on top of weekly cleaning is key to preventing algae, bacteria, and cloudy water. Use a cleaning tool to remove debris and test pH and chlorine levels 2–3 times a week with digital testers. Controlling alkalinity, pH, and sanitizer keeps your pool filter systems running flawlessly.
- Monitor levels every 3–4 days during peak seasonal pool setup
- Rinse skimmer and pump baskets as needed
- Deep clean the pool following storms
How to Prepare Your Pool for Calgary’s Cold Season
Given harsh Alberta winters, proper winterizing is non-negotiable. Drain water to the correct level, remove filters, blow out plumbing lines, and secure a pool cover installation to prevent snow and ice damage. Skipping this step risks cracked pipes come spring.
Set up your winterizing process by late October—don’t wait for the first snow. Many local installers offer eco-friendly pool care to protect a smooth reopening.
Finding and Fixing Pool Leaks Fast
Seeing a drop in water level? It might be a leak in the wall joint. Start with the visual inspection to diagnose the why not try here source. Small liner punctures can be sealed with a kit, but larger issues may require professional intervention—especially in older installations.
Act fast to avoid structural damage, yard erosion, or increased utility bills. Certified pool technicians have the tools and experience to restore leaks efficiently.
Smart Habits to Avoid Costly Replacements
Maintaining your pool liner saves hundreds in equipment upgrades. Keep chlorine levels stable to reduce liner fading and cracking, and run the pump 8–12 hours daily for effective circulation. Service the pump monthly and upgrade filters as recommended.
- Install a solar cover to reduce UV exposure and chemical loss
- Avoid sharp objects, toys, and pets from contacting the liner
- Schedule annual checkups with a trusted installer for system tune-ups
